Loose Black Tea 250g

3.95

El Arosa is authentic Egyptian loose black tea, renowned for its rich aroma, robust flavor profile, and deep, lively cup color. Full-bodied and strong with every brew. Perfect for lovers of traditional, bold tea at any time of day. No added flavors or artificial ingredients; just carefully selected tea leaves.

100% natural, high-quality black tea, specifically in the form of "tea dust" (fine particles for a fast, strong brew).

Black tea like Al Arosa, a traditional Egyptian blend of robust Indian and Kenyan leaves, holds deep roots in Arabic culture as a symbol of hospitality and daily ritual across the Arab world.

Originating from ancient trade routes like the Silk Road, where Arab merchants first brought tea from China around the 9th century, it evolved into an essential non-alcoholic beverage in Islamic societies, replacing forbidden drinks and fostering social bonds in homes, markets, and gatherings.

Serving Suggestions

Brew with water or milk, add sugar to taste.

Traditionally enjoyed at breakfast or in the afternoon with mezze, toast, or sweets.

Serve hot or iced, plain or with mint.
